Comprehending BMW Key Types
Before diving into services for a lost BMW key, it's important to understand the various types of keys these cars utilize. BMW typically offers 3 main types of keys that represent various car designs and years.
1. Physical Keys
Generally, BMWs were geared up with standard metal keys, which have now ended up being increasingly rare. These keys require no electronic devices and can be quickly changed by a locksmith.
2. Smart Keys
Modern BMWs mainly utilize clever keys, which enable keyless entry and ignition. These keys have a fob that communicates with the car's computer system, allowing the owner to unlock and start the car without placing a key.
3. Digital Keys
With the introduction of technology, BMW has introduced digital keys that permit users to run their vehicles through smart devices. This key-less system offers added benefit, however also presents distinct obstacles if you misplace your phone or lose gain access to.

A: The timeline can differ. A dealership might take from one day to a week, depending upon whether they have the key in stock or require to buy it.
Q: Can I program a new key myself?
A: Programming a New Key For BMW key often requires customized devices that only car dealerships or certified locksmith professionals have. It is not typically a DIY process.
Q: What if my lost key was a digital key?
A: Your digital key can be managed through the BMW Connected app, which enables you to deactivate it if you have access to your BMW Key Lost account.
Q: What if I lose a spare key too?
A: If both keys are lost, you will require to follow the standard procedure for getting a replacement key through a car dealership.
